New F1 Star Challenges Lewis Hamilton’s Fashion Crown

Lewis Hamilton has long been recognized as the definitive fashion icon within the Formula 1 paddock, but now a fresh F1 talent is stepping forward to contest his reign. Over the years, Hamilton’s distinct and daring style—ranging from a Swarovski crystal-studded custom Burberry suit at the 2025 Silverstone Grand Prix to his shimmering sequined Rick Owens boilersuit in Miami 2023—has set him apart in a grid initially dominated by simpler attire like skinny jeans and t-shirts. However, current trends show more drivers experimenting boldly with their looks, signaling a shift in the F1 fashion landscape.

Pierre Gasly’s Aspirations Beyond Racing

Among those embracing style as a form of personal expression is French driver Pierre Gasly, who recently revealed ambitions to expand into the fashion industry. During his appearance on F1’s Off The Grid series with Lawrence Barretto, Gasly reflected on his fascination with fashion, particularly inspired by Milan’s elegant atmosphere and diverse street style.

I’m definitely going to get into this world at some point. I just like the creativity behind it, and that’s why, at the end of the day, I want to discover other worlds,

Gasly stated on his 30th birthday.

The first time I came to Milan, every man, every woman, I was just staring like, ‘How beautiful are these people?’ The style, everybody’s very elegant. From 15 years old to 75 years old, I’ve seen the coolest grandmas walking around town,

he added, smiling.

When you’re in Milan, when you go out, you need to make sure that you wear some nice stuff.

Hamilton’s Influence on F1 Fashion

Lewis Hamilton’s ventures outside the racetrack include launching a clothing collaboration with Tommy Hilfiger in 2018 and partnering with luxury brands like Dior, attending their Menswear show at Paris Fashion Week. In 2025, Hamilton further cemented his prominence in fashion by co-chairing the Met Gala, where the theme highlighted Black tailoring and style. His impact on fashion within the sport has not gone unnoticed by Gasly, who credits Hamilton for broadening opportunities for drivers to express themselves through style.

It’s important to say that without him, things would be different these days. I think Lewis opened a lot of doors for all of us,

Gasly remarked in a 2023 interview with Sky Sports.

He also pointed out a cultural shift within sports fashion, noting the contrast with other disciplines such as the NBA, where athletes have long embraced flamboyant personal style. Gasly praised Hamilton personally,

Actually, I get on very well with Lewis, I often thank him for sticking to his values and to himself all these years because now it’s definitely made the path slightly smoother for us young drivers.
